This is how HD 7970M Crossfire and Nvidia GTX 1050 3GB Mobile compete in popular games:

  • HD 7970M Crossfire is 32% faster in 900p
  • HD 7970M Crossfire is 36% faster in 1080p

Pros & cons summary


Performance score 15.84 12.29
Chip lithography 28 nm 14 nm

HD 7970M Crossfire has a 28.9% higher aggregate performance score.

Nvidia GTX 1050 3GB Mobile, on the other hand, has a 100% more advanced lithography process.

The Radeon HD 7970M Crossfire is our recommended choice as it beats the GeForce GTX 1050 3GB Mobile in performance tests.
